Output 5efcc6ed1663914aa1a47632bb691df67fc86fd6862608045581109090bb5da2:6

value
11527
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5d868f6b1e73bce72e9010c20776551fe1e061e3d66d0ef29c0c78db1153ecfb
address
bc1ptkrg76c7ww7wwt5szrpqwaj4rls7qc0r6eksau5up3udky2nanasyrx345
transaction
5efcc6ed1663914aa1a47632bb691df67fc86fd6862608045581109090bb5da2
confirmations
85528
spent
true